In release 20.1 both find and du appear to get lost while walking one of my 
directory trees.

If I run "find /usr" or "du /usr" it will go fine through X11R6.4 and 
through /usr/bin but then it says:

find: /usr/etc: No such file or directory
find: /usr/i586-cygwin32: No such file or directory
find: /usr/include: No such file or directory
find: /usr/lib: No such file or directory
find: /usr/libexec: No such file or directory
find: /usr/share: No such file or directory
find: /usr/desktop.ini: No such file or directory
find: /usr/local: No such file or directory
find: /usr/info: No such file or directory
find: /usr/man: No such file or directory

The directories are there and appear to be fine. If I do "find /usr/*" it 
works.
